WITNESSETH WHEREAS, the VILLAGE, in order to facilitate the free flow of traffic and ensure the safety of the motoring public, is desirous of the COUNTY to assist in making certain improvements to Buffalo Grove Road (County Highway 16) at its intersection with Thompson Boulevard. Said improvements shall include widening each approach of Thompson Boulevard to accommodate a designated left turn lane, a tapered widening of the southbound through lane on the south approach of Buffalo Grove Road, the installation of tra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ect and an emergency vehicle pre - emption system, and performing all other work necessary to complete the improvements in accordance with the approved plans and specifications (hereinafter referred to as the COUNTY IMPROVEMENT). Said COUNTY IMPROVEMENT shall be known as COUNTY Section 00- 00249- 02 -TL. VILLAGE agrees to reimburse the COUNTY for one hundred percent (100 %) of the construction costs for all roadway work performed on the east and west approach legs of Thompson Boulevard. -2- The VILLAGE further agrees to reimburse the COUNTY for fifty percent (50 %) of the costs for the tra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ect and one hundred percent (100 %) of the costs for the emergency vehicle pre - emption system. The VILLAGE further agrees to reimburse the COUNTY for one hundred percent (100 %) of the costs for any non - roadway work items such as, but not limited to, sidewalk removal or relocation, utility relocations, street lights, bike paths and landscaping. 8. The VILLAGE agrees that upon award of the construction contract, the VILLAGE will pay to the COUNTY within thirty (30) days of the receipt of an invoice from the COUNTY, in a lump sum based on awarded contract unit prices, an amount equal to ninety -five percent (95 %) of its obligation incurred under THIS AGREEMENT for the construction costs of the COUNTY IMPROVEMENT. The VILLAGE further agrees to pay to the COUNTY the remaining five percent (5 %) of its obligation incurred under THIS AGREEMENT for the COUNTY IMPROVEMENT. Payment to the COUNTY shall be in a lump sum, within thirty (30) days of the receipt of an invoice from the COUNTY, upon completion of construction of the COUNTY IMPROVEMENT, based on final costs and final contract quantities at contract unit prices for actual work performed. 9. The VILLAGE agrees that upon completion of the improvement, the tra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ect and the emergency vehicle pre - emption system shall become the sole and exclusive property of the COUNTY. The VILLAGE further agrees that the COUNTY shall have the sole and exclusive right and authority to control, operate, and regulate the sequence and all other aspects of the timing of the tra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ect and the emergency vehicle pre - emption system. 10. The VILLAGE agrees to pay one hundred percent (100 %) of all energy costs required for the use and operation of said tra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ect and the emergency vehicle pre - emption system. Said energy costs shall be paid directly to the utility providing the energy for said traffic control signals and equipment and the emergency vehicle pre - emption system. 11. The VILLAGE agrees to reimburse the COUNTY for fifty percent (50 %) of all costs for the repair, replacement, and maintenance and all other work performed for the traffic control signals and equipment with interconnect exclusive of the emergency vehicle pre- emption system. The VILLAGE further agrees to reimburse the COUNTY for one hundred percent (100 %) of all costs for the repair, replacement, maintenance and all other work performed for the emergency vehicle pre - emption system. -3- p o The VILLAGE further agrees that the COUNTY's electrical maintenance contractor, as well as any maintenance prices, may change at any time without prior written notice to the VILLAGE. The VILLAGE further agrees payment to the COUNTY shall be in a lump sum amount within thirty (30) days of the receipt of invoice billings from the COUNTY. The VILLAGE further agrees that the COUNTY has the authority to disconnect and /or remove the emergency vehicle pre - emption system in the event that the VILLAGE does not pay the maintenance costs and future costs as stipulated in THIS AGREEMENT for said emergency vehicle pre - emption system. 12.
